Families and caregivers are integral partners in helping their children foster a love for reading. Our core reading approach is to develop readers through teaching foundational skills (such as phonics) and developing the act of reading so that students can read fluently and understand what they read. Reading skills are so critical to life-long learning that many national organizations say that children should be read to or read at least 20 minutes each evening from birth.
